Most lately, it has been discovered that conolidine and the above derivatives act about the atypical chemokine receptor three (ACKR3. Expressed in very similar locations as classical opioid receptors, it binds to your big range of endogenous opioids. As opposed to most opioid receptors, this receptor functions to be a scavenger and doesn't activate a next messenger technique (59). As discussed by Meyrath et al., this also indicated a probable hyperlink amongst these receptors and the endogenous opiate method (59). This research eventually decided which the ACKR3 receptor didn't produce any G protein sign reaction by measuring and getting no mini G protein interactions, as opposed to classical opiate receptors, which recruit these proteins for signaling.

Investigate on conolidine is restricted, although the couple of experiments currently available clearly show that the drug retains assure as being a possible opiate-like therapeutic for chronic pain. Conolidine was initially synthesized in 2011 as Portion of a review by Tarselli et al. (sixty) The main de novo pathway to artificial output discovered that their synthesized form served as productive analgesics against chronic, persistent pain within an in-vivo design (sixty). A biphasic pain model was utilized, where formalin Answer is injected into a rodent’s paw. This brings about a primary pain reaction promptly subsequent injection plus a secondary pain response twenty - 40 minutes immediately after injection (sixty two).
CNCP can be a multifactorial approach. Biological, psychological, and social variables impact and account for that variability inside the encounter of pain. Inspite of improvements in research and the discovery of novel brokers to control CNCP, it continues to be a big and existence-altering problem. An variety of pain administration methods, pharmacologic and nonpharmacologic, can be obtained, Every with notable constraints and therapeutic profiles that minimize their use in specified people. Nevertheless, opioids, Regardless of the not enough evidence supporting their efficacy in running CNCP and substantial liabilities linked to their use, have become Among the most used therapeutic modalities. In light of the present opioid epidemic, You can find an urgent ought to determine novel agents and mechanisms with improved protection profiles to deal with CNCP.

It is now being investigated for its consequences over the atypical chemokine receptor (ACK3). Within a rat model, it had been observed that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ory action, resulting in an overall boost in opiate receptor activity.

Though it can be unfamiliar whether other mysterious interactions are taking place in the receptor that contribute to its outcomes, the receptor performs a role like a negative down regulator of endogenous opiate degrees through scavenging exercise. This drug-receptor conversation provides a substitute for manipulation with the classical opiate pathway.
The next pain period is due to an inflammatory reaction, though the first response is acute injury into the nerve fibers. Conolidine injection was uncovered to suppress both equally the section 1 and 2 pain reaction (60). This suggests conolidine effectively suppresses both chemically or inflammatory pain of both equally an acute and persistent nature. Even further evaluation by Tarselli et al. observed conolidine to obtain no affinity with the mu-opioid receptor, suggesting a distinct mode of action from traditional opiate analgesics. Also, this examine exposed the drug doesn't change locomotor exercise in mice subjects, suggesting a lack of Uncomfortable side effects like sedation or addiction present in other dopamine-promoting substances (60).
